Made from 100% Pinot Noir, and harvested in October. The grapes are fermented in stainless steel tanks for ten days and later aged in French oak barrels for 9 months. One of the few Pinot Noir 's grown in Spain from “El Cerezo” vineyard that is 30 years old.

Tasting Notes Deep black cherry in color with aromas of plum and black currants, the Castillo de Monjardin Pinot Noir has delicate flavors of matured black fruits. Silky, with a long, refined finish. On the palate is very elegant, well balanced with flavors of red berries. Aged for 9 months in oak barriques gives nice aromas of vanilla and toast tannins.
